Today, while browsing the depths of the internet, I came across something truly remarkable. Apparently, some kinds of jellyfish are virtually unkillable. So, they don’t necessarily die of old age; instead of they can revert to a polyp state and regenerate. An incredibly odd concept, and it altered my perspective on mortality. I had no idea such a thing could occur, and it forces you to ponder the intricacies of nature. Truly, it’s the strangest thing I’ve learned all week, and it's likely I'll be pondering immortal jellyfish for some time to come.
